Why Data Center Projects Require Flexible Rigging Solutions

LGH portable gantry crane in a data center with beam trolleys and chain hoists

LGH portable gantry crane in a data center with beam trolleys and manual chain hoists.

Data center construction typically happens in stages: site prep, structural steel, interior installation, mechanical integration, and commissioning. Each of these phases can require different types of lifting gear, from low-clearance hoists for confined indoor lifts to modular spreader beams for rooftop HVAC units.

Owning every tool for every phase isn’t practical. By renting instead, contractors can:

  1. Access specialized equipment only when it’s needed

  2. Avoid downtime caused by storing or maintaining gear between phases

  3. Easily rotate tools as project requirements shift

This flexibility not only improves efficiency, it simplifies logistics and helps keep teams focused on the work at hand.

Matching Rental Equipment to Each Phase of Data Center Construction

Data center construction often involves heavy, high-value equipment that must be moved carefully through active or space-constrained jobsites. Renting makes it easier to match the right equipment to each task as the project progresses.

Here are just a few examples of how rental solutions align with common challenges:

  1. Early Phase Installs: Use hydraulic jacks, robot skates, or rol-a-lifts to place switchgear, enclosures, or heavy electrical equipment at floor level

  2. Interior Work in Tight Spaces: Choose hand chain hoists, aluminum gantries, and floor cranes for controlled indoor lifts

  3. Rooftop or Exterior Installs: Rely on modular spreader beams, X-beams, and rigging systems for lifting HVAC units, chillers, and generators

  4. Equipment Movement: Use crazy skates, clamps and trolleys, or SEM hoists to safely navigate around sensitive infrastructure

Renting makes it easy to match your equipment to each task without unnecessary expense or delay.
